Registered Pharmacist Resume Sample

Registered Pharmacist oversees pharmacist duties in a facility. Duties include receiving and verifying prescriptions, answering customer questions, entering prescription information on the computer, preparing medication, answering phone calls, and stocking inventory.

Wrap Up

To work as a Registered Pharmacist, you must have a bachelor’s degree in science, have a doctorate in pharmacy, and pass two certifications North American Pharmacist Licensure Exam and Multistate Pharmacy Jurisprudence Exam. Registered Pharmacists must demonstrate science and math skills, detail oriented, knowledge of brands and generic drugs, pharmacy equipment knowledge, preparation of sterile compounds, organization, and labeling.
